
A personal network drive and device-aware messaging platform for the devices you own.
Drop lets you create a private network — identified by a name and a master PIN — that connects the phones, tablets, and computers you own. Once your devices join, you can send messages and share files between them in real time, like a private Telegram just for your own devices.
Drop also works as a personal network drive: the files you send are kept available to every device on your network. If you connect Google Drive, Drop uses it — with your permission — to store and back up those files to your own Drive, so your shared documents, photos, and media stay safe and accessible. Drop only accesses the Google Drive data needed to upload and manage the files you choose to share, and never uses it for anything else.
A network is just a name and a master PIN. Anyone who knows both can join — no accounts, no emails, no phone numbers.
Every phone, tablet, and laptop joins as its own named device. New devices are approved from a device you already trust.
Send documents, photos, and clips to your network. Drop doubles as a shared drive for everything your devices need.
Messages, delivery state, and device changes sync instantly across the network — the moment something happens, everyone sees it.
Connect a Google Drive per network to keep a durable, shareable copy of the files you send.
